    A Wi-Fi Repeater. A wireless repeater (also called wireless range extender or wifi extender) is a device that takes an existing signal from a wireless router or wireless access point and rebroadcasts it to create a second network.

    The name Wi-Fi is not short-form for 'Wireless Fidelity', [34] although the Wi-Fi Alliance did use the advertising slogan "The Standard for Wireless Fidelity" for a short time after the brand name was created, [31] [33] [35] and the Wi-Fi Alliance was also called the "Wireless Fidelity Alliance Inc." in some publications.
